Eli

Eli is a boy’s name of Hebrew origin, meaning “ascended, high”. Below you’ll find its meaning, origin, popularity, and similar names to consider.

What Does the Name Eli Mean?

The name Eli is generally understood to mean “ascended, high.” Many parents are drawn to Eli for the warmth and character this meaning brings to a child’s name.
